Xylan synthesized by Irregular Xylem 14 (IRX14) maintains the structure of seed coat mucilage in Arabidopsis

Journal of Experimental Botany
Ruibo HuYingzhen Kong

Abstract

During differentiation, the Arabidopsis seed coat epidermal cells synthesize and secrete large quantities of pectinaceous mucilage into the apoplast, which is then released to encapsulate the seed upon imbibition. In this study, we showed that mutation in Irregular Xylem 14 (IRX14) led to a mucilage cohesiveness defect due to a reduced xylan content. Expression of IRX14 was detected specifically in the seed coat epidermal cells, reaching peak expression at 13 days post-anthesis (DPA) when the accumulation of mucilage polysaccharides has ceased. Sectioning of the irx14-1 seed coat revealed no visible structural change in mucilage secretory cell morphology. Although the total amount of mucilage was comparable with the wild type (WT), the partition between water-soluble and adherent layers was significantly altered in irx14-1, with redistribution from the adherent layer to the water-soluble layer. The monosaccharide composition analysis revealed that xylose content was significantly reduced in irx14-1 water-soluble and adherent mucilage compared with the WT.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
